From: Marek VavruĊĦa Date: Mon, 8 Jan 2018 19:53:08 +0000 (-0800) Subject: add -Werror to daemon/lib to prevent builds with dead code X-Git-Tag: v2.0.0~16^2~6 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=9ca537e809a68984f1f4966e09ae3808a28b2f20;p=thirdparty%2Fknot-resolver.git add -Werror to daemon/lib to prevent builds with dead code --- diff --git a/daemon/daemon.mk b/daemon/daemon.mk index d1cef6c22..8e3a06146 100644 --- a/daemon/daemon.mk +++ b/daemon/daemon.mk @@ -28,7 +28,7 @@ bindings-install: $(kresd_DIST) $(DESTDIR)$(MODULEDIR) LUA_HAS_SETFUNCS := \ $(shell pkg-config luajit --atleast-version=2.1.0-beta3 && echo 1 || echo 0) -kresd_CFLAGS := -fPIE \ +kresd_CFLAGS := -Werror -fPIE \ -Dlibknot_SONAME=\"$(libknot_SONAME)\" \ -Dlibzscanner_SONAME=\"$(libzscanner_SONAME)\" \ -DROOTHINTS=\"$(ROOTHINTS)\" \ diff --git a/lib/lib.mk b/lib/lib.mk index 98b2a4257..2af8ef9c0 100644 --- a/lib/lib.mk +++ b/lib/lib.mk @@ -42,7 +42,7 @@ libkres_HEADERS := \ # Dependencies libkres_DEPEND := $(contrib) -libkres_CFLAGS := -fvisibility=hidden -fPIC $(lmdb_CFLAGS) +libkres_CFLAGS := -Werror -fvisibility=hidden -fPIC $(lmdb_CFLAGS) libkres_LIBS := $(contrib_TARGET) $(libknot_LIBS) $(libdnssec_LIBS) $(lmdb_LIBS) \ $(libuv_LIBS) $(gnutls_LIBS) libkres_TARGET := -L$(abspath lib) -lkres